Except for Licensee. s obligation to make any payments to LLNS hereunder when due, the Parties shall not be responsible for any failure or delay to perform due to the occurrence of any events beyond their reasonable control which render their performance impossible or onerous, including, but not limited to biological or nuclear incidents; earthquakes; fires; floods; governmental acts, orders or restrictions; inability to obtain suitable and sufficient labor, transportation, fuel and materials; local, national, or state emergency; power failure and power outages; acts of terrorism; pandemics; strikes; and war.
